{"id":9474460090642,"title":"OneDrive Search Files\/Folders Integration","handle":"onedrive-search-files-folders-integration","description":"\u003cbody\u003e\n\n\n \u003cmeta charset=\"UTF-8\"\u003e\n \u003ctitle\u003eOneDrive API: Search Files\/Folders Endpoint\u003c\/title\u003e\n \u003cstyle\u003e\n body {\n font-family: Arial, sans-serif;\n }\n\n h2 {\n color: #2F4F4F;\n }\n\n p {\n font-size: 14px;\n }\n\n code {\n background-color: #F5F5F5;\n padding: 2px 5px;\n border-radius: 4px;\n font-size: 13px;\n }\n\n .info-box {\n background-color: #DFF0D8;\n border-left: 6px solid #468847;\n padding: 0.5em;\n margin-bottom: 10px;\n }\n \u003c\/style\u003e\n\n\n\n \u003ch2\u003eOneDrive API: Search Files\/Folders Endpoint\u003c\/h2\u003e\n\n \u003cp\u003eThe \u003ccode\u003eSearch Files\/Folders\u003c\/code\u003e endpoint in the OneDrive API is a powerful tool that developers can use to programmatically search for files and folders within a user's OneDrive storage. This endpoint serves multiple purposes, from allowing users to retrieve files based on keywords to enabling the development of custom search experiences within applications. Below, we explore the capabilities of this endpoint and the types of problems it can solve.\u003c\/p\u003e\n\n \u003cdiv class=\"info-box\"\u003e\n \u003cp\u003e\u003cstrong\u003eNote:\u003c\/strong\u003e To use the OneDrive API endpoints, authentication is required. Make sure that your application has the appropriate permissions granted by the user to access and search their OneDrive files.\u003c\/p\u003e\n \u003c\/div\u003e\n\n \u003ch2\u003eCapabilities of the Search Endpoint\u003c\/h2\u003e\n\n \u003cp\u003eThe \u003ccode\u003eSearch Files\/Folders\u003c\/code\u003e endpoint enables applications to:\u003c\/p\u003e\n\n \u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003ePerform searches\u003c\/strong\u003e by keyword across the entire OneDrive or within specific folders.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eRefine search results\u003c\/strong\u003e by using OData query parameters to sort or filter the returned items.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eRetrieve important metadata\u003c\/strong\u003e about the files and folders, including file names, last modified dates, and paths, which can be used to display search results in a meaningful way.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eIntegrate with other OneDrive API endpoints\u003c\/strong\u003e to download files, retrieve thumbnails, or manage permissions associated with the search results.\u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003ch2\u003eProblems Solved by the Search Endpoint\u003c\/h2\u003e\n\n \u003cp\u003eThe endpoint is capable of addressing a range of problems, such as:\u003c\/p\u003e\n\n \u003cul\u003e\n \u003cli\u003e\n \u003cstrong\u003eData Retrieval:\u003c\/strong\u003e Enables users to quickly find documents, images, videos, and other files stored in OneDrive from within third-party applications, thereby improving productivity and reducing the time spent navigating through folders.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eContent Management:\u003c\/strong\u003e Facilitates the creation of content management systems (CMS) or document management systems (DMS) by allowing easy search and retrieval of files, especially within large repositories.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eCollaboration:\u003c\/strong\u003e Allows teams to find and share relevant documents more efficiently, which is crucial when working on joint projects that involve a large number of files.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eFile Analysis:\u003c\/strong\u003e Can be used as part of a larger analytical tool to search and analyze file metadata, determine trends in document updates, file types, and owner activities.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eData Migration:\u003c\/strong\u003e Supports scenarios where an organization is transferring files from OneDrive to another storage service by allowing for quick searches of files to be moved.\n \u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003cp\u003eFor example, to search for files containing the keyword 'report', an HTTP request to the OneDrive API might look like this:\u003c\/p\u003e\n\n \u003ccode\u003eGET \/me\/drive\/root\/search(q='report')\u003c\/code\u003e\n\n \u003cp\u003eIn conclusion, the \u003ccode\u003eSearch Files\/Folders\u003c\/code\u003e endpoint of the OneDrive API provides developers with the ability to add robust search capabilities to their applications, greatly enhancing the user experience by allowing easy access to files and facilitating various file management and collaboration tasks.\u003c\/p\u003e\n \n\n\u003c\/body\u003e","published_at":"2024-05-19T12:53:34-05:00","created_at":"2024-05-19T12:53:35-05:00","vendor":"OneDrive","type":"Integration","tags":[],"price":0,"price_min":0,"price_max":0,"available":true,"price_varies":false,"compare_at_price":null,"compare_at_price_min":0,"compare_at_price_max":0,"compare_at_price_varies":false,"variants":[{"id":49206491709714,"title":"Default Title","option1":"Default Title","option2":null,"option3":null,"sku":"","requires_shipping":true,"taxable":true,"featured_image":null,"available":true,"name":"OneDrive Search Files\/Folders Integration","public_title":null,"options":["Default Title"],"price":0,"weight":0,"compare_at_price":null,"inventory_management":null,"barcode":null,"requires_selling_plan":false,"selling_plan_allocations":[]}],"images":["\/\/consultantsinabox.com\/cdn\/shop\/files\/3ee81819cce09492c003cce18e1305a2_dc3b368b-823d-4ef1-af8f-790908b3cb3c.png?v=1716141215"],"featured_image":"\/\/consultantsinabox.com\/cdn\/shop\/files\/3ee81819cce09492c003cce18e1305a2_dc3b368b-823d-4ef1-af8f-790908b3cb3c.png?v=1716141215","options":["Title"],"media":[{"alt":"OneDrive Logo","id":39265096859922,"position":1,"preview_image":{"aspect_ratio":5.899,"height":217,"width":1280,"src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/3ee81819cce09492c003cce18e1305a2_dc3b368b-823d-4ef1-af8f-790908b3cb3c.png?v=1716141215"},"aspect_ratio":5.899,"height":217,"media_type":"image","src":"\/\/consultantsinabox.com\/cdn\/shop\/files\/3ee81819cce09492c003cce18e1305a2_dc3b368b-823d-4ef1-af8f-790908b3cb3c.png?v=1716141215","width":1280}],"requires_selling_plan":false,"selling_plan_groups":[],"content":"\u003cbody\u003e\n\n\n \u003cmeta charset=\"UTF-8\"\u003e\n \u003ctitle\u003eOneDrive API: Search Files\/Folders Endpoint\u003c\/title\u003e\n \u003cstyle\u003e\n body {\n font-family: Arial, sans-serif;\n }\n\n h2 {\n color: #2F4F4F;\n }\n\n p {\n font-size: 14px;\n }\n\n code {\n background-color: #F5F5F5;\n padding: 2px 5px;\n border-radius: 4px;\n font-size: 13px;\n }\n\n .info-box {\n background-color: #DFF0D8;\n border-left: 6px solid #468847;\n padding: 0.5em;\n margin-bottom: 10px;\n }\n \u003c\/style\u003e\n\n\n\n \u003ch2\u003eOneDrive API: Search Files\/Folders Endpoint\u003c\/h2\u003e\n\n \u003cp\u003eThe \u003ccode\u003eSearch Files\/Folders\u003c\/code\u003e endpoint in the OneDrive API is a powerful tool that developers can use to programmatically search for files and folders within a user's OneDrive storage. This endpoint serves multiple purposes, from allowing users to retrieve files based on keywords to enabling the development of custom search experiences within applications. Below, we explore the capabilities of this endpoint and the types of problems it can solve.\u003c\/p\u003e\n\n \u003cdiv class=\"info-box\"\u003e\n \u003cp\u003e\u003cstrong\u003eNote:\u003c\/strong\u003e To use the OneDrive API endpoints, authentication is required. Make sure that your application has the appropriate permissions granted by the user to access and search their OneDrive files.\u003c\/p\u003e\n \u003c\/div\u003e\n\n \u003ch2\u003eCapabilities of the Search Endpoint\u003c\/h2\u003e\n\n \u003cp\u003eThe \u003ccode\u003eSearch Files\/Folders\u003c\/code\u003e endpoint enables applications to:\u003c\/p\u003e\n\n \u003cul\u003e\n \u003cli\u003e\n\u003cstrong\u003ePerform searches\u003c\/strong\u003e by keyword across the entire OneDrive or within specific folders.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eRefine search results\u003c\/strong\u003e by using OData query parameters to sort or filter the returned items.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eRetrieve important metadata\u003c\/strong\u003e about the files and folders, including file names, last modified dates, and paths, which can be used to display search results in a meaningful way.\u003c\/li\u003e\n \u003cli\u003e\n\u003cstrong\u003eIntegrate with other OneDrive API endpoints\u003c\/strong\u003e to download files, retrieve thumbnails, or manage permissions associated with the search results.\u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003ch2\u003eProblems Solved by the Search Endpoint\u003c\/h2\u003e\n\n \u003cp\u003eThe endpoint is capable of addressing a range of problems, such as:\u003c\/p\u003e\n\n \u003cul\u003e\n \u003cli\u003e\n \u003cstrong\u003eData Retrieval:\u003c\/strong\u003e Enables users to quickly find documents, images, videos, and other files stored in OneDrive from within third-party applications, thereby improving productivity and reducing the time spent navigating through folders.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eContent Management:\u003c\/strong\u003e Facilitates the creation of content management systems (CMS) or document management systems (DMS) by allowing easy search and retrieval of files, especially within large repositories.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eCollaboration:\u003c\/strong\u003e Allows teams to find and share relevant documents more efficiently, which is crucial when working on joint projects that involve a large number of files.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eFile Analysis:\u003c\/strong\u003e Can be used as part of a larger analytical tool to search and analyze file metadata, determine trends in document updates, file types, and owner activities.\n \u003c\/li\u003e\n \u003cli\u003e\n \u003cstrong\u003eData Migration:\u003c\/strong\u003e Supports scenarios where an organization is transferring files from OneDrive to another storage service by allowing for quick searches of files to be moved.\n \u003c\/li\u003e\n \u003c\/ul\u003e\n\n \u003cp\u003eFor example, to search for files containing the keyword 'report', an HTTP request to the OneDrive API might look like this:\u003c\/p\u003e\n\n \u003ccode\u003eGET \/me\/drive\/root\/search(q='report')\u003c\/code\u003e\n\n \u003cp\u003eIn conclusion, the \u003ccode\u003eSearch Files\/Folders\u003c\/code\u003e endpoint of the OneDrive API provides developers with the ability to add robust search capabilities to their applications, greatly enhancing the user experience by allowing easy access to files and facilitating various file management and collaboration tasks.\u003c\/p\u003e\n \n\n\u003c\/body\u003e"}

OneDrive Search Files/Folders Integration

service Description
OneDrive API: Search Files/Folders Endpoint

OneDrive API: Search Files/Folders Endpoint

The Search Files/Folders endpoint in the OneDrive API is a powerful tool that developers can use to programmatically search for files and folders within a user's OneDrive storage. This endpoint serves multiple purposes, from allowing users to retrieve files based on keywords to enabling the development of custom search experiences within applications. Below, we explore the capabilities of this endpoint and the types of problems it can solve.

Note: To use the OneDrive API endpoints, authentication is required. Make sure that your application has the appropriate permissions granted by the user to access and search their OneDrive files.

Capabilities of the Search Endpoint

The Search Files/Folders endpoint enables applications to:

  • Perform searches by keyword across the entire OneDrive or within specific folders.
  • Refine search results by using OData query parameters to sort or filter the returned items.
  • Retrieve important metadata about the files and folders, including file names, last modified dates, and paths, which can be used to display search results in a meaningful way.
  • Integrate with other OneDrive API endpoints to download files, retrieve thumbnails, or manage permissions associated with the search results.

Problems Solved by the Search Endpoint

The endpoint is capable of addressing a range of problems, such as:

  • Data Retrieval: Enables users to quickly find documents, images, videos, and other files stored in OneDrive from within third-party applications, thereby improving productivity and reducing the time spent navigating through folders.
  • Content Management: Facilitates the creation of content management systems (CMS) or document management systems (DMS) by allowing easy search and retrieval of files, especially within large repositories.
  • Collaboration: Allows teams to find and share relevant documents more efficiently, which is crucial when working on joint projects that involve a large number of files.
  • File Analysis: Can be used as part of a larger analytical tool to search and analyze file metadata, determine trends in document updates, file types, and owner activities.
  • Data Migration: Supports scenarios where an organization is transferring files from OneDrive to another storage service by allowing for quick searches of files to be moved.

For example, to search for files containing the keyword 'report', an HTTP request to the OneDrive API might look like this:

GET /me/drive/root/search(q='report')

In conclusion, the Search Files/Folders endpoint of the OneDrive API provides developers with the ability to add robust search capabilities to their applications, greatly enhancing the user experience by allowing easy access to files and facilitating various file management and collaboration tasks.

The OneDrive Search Files/Folders Integration is far and away, one of our most popular items. People can't seem to get enough of it.

Inventory Last Updated: Sep 12, 2025
Sku: